摘要
Pulse radiolysis is used to determine the absorption spectra of the transient species formed during the decay of the hydrated electron in an aqueous solution containing AgCl43-. The mechanisms of AgCl43- reduction by solvated electrons and hydroxyalkyl radicals of 2-propanol are discussed. The redox potential of the couples AgCl43-/(AgCl44-)-Cl-0 and AgCl43-/Ag-0 + 4Cl(-) is evaluated. It is shown that the redox potential of the solvated silver atom couple is lowered by the presence of Cl- ligands. The value of the E-o(AgCl43-/(AgCl44-)-Cl-0) is estimated to be around -2.3 V-NHE.
